- More about Whip
The 2020 Alfred Fagon Award was won by a play that explores the moral and political complexities of abolishing the slave trade in 19th-century London, highlighting the competing desires for power and the price of freedom.

In the bustling city of London, as the 19th century dawned upon the world, a gathering of politicians from all parties convened, united in their quest to abolish the slave trade once and for all. The promise of freedom seemed tantalizing, but the cost of achieving it was a staggering multi-billion pound bailout for the slave owners, leaving the enslaved to bear the burden of their captivity. Amidst the clash of morality and cunning, two remarkable women emerged as fierce advocates for change. They navigated their way through the treacherous political landscape, challenging members of parliament who dared to deny them their rightful voice. In this thought-provoking and provocative new play by Juliet Gilkes Romero, the personal and the political collide, asking profound questions about what is the right thing to do and how much it is willing to cost. The stage is set for a gripping exploration of power, morality, and the human cost of pursuing justice.
